Since Confucianism was the government's official philosophy during Wudi's reign, Confucianism teachings about the family were also honored. Children were taught by birth to respect their elders. Disobeying one's parent was a crime. Even emperors had a duty to respect their parents. Confucianism had taught that the father was the head of the family. The Han taught it was a woman's duty to obey her husband and the children to respect their father. Children were encouraged to serve their parents. They were also expected to honor dead parents with ceremonies and offerings. All members of a family were expected to care for family burial sites.

A sentence is in the active voice when the subject of the sentence performs the action. It is characterized by a straightforward and direct style, with the subject acting upon the object. For example, "The teacher (subject) taught (action) the students (object)."
